Output 3c18c073e482cd543fb7263e3b7e1d88c3b14fb99a763857e3eac0de30421707:18

value
10673114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 225953febb3f204c7d8c6b0fac462338acf7f388 OP_EQUAL
address
34pduh4ikUqSaN3MqwCJi6cRBucuHQtp2g
transaction
3c18c073e482cd543fb7263e3b7e1d88c3b14fb99a763857e3eac0de30421707
spent
true